+1..... I said this awhile ago they were doing too many products and losing there vision. The one thing that rocketed evga to the top was awesome customer service, step up and limited lifetime warranty. Those three things made a lot of us in the early days big fans and the forum community started to flourish brick by brick. When the x58/SR boards came out they were at the top and that was the slow roll down, although I cant blame it all on evga because nvidia with there crazy pricing and intel extending tick/tocks and giving us embarrassing cpu release gains for years now doesn't help. With that said, I def don't want to see any of my evga brothers and sisters lose there jobs and see them and there families suffer because im pretty sure that the ship can be righted at this point, although if they screw it up it will be the end of evga. I sincerely hope that does not happen cause watching DFI go down was bad enough!
